II.1.1)

Title

Vehicle Mounted Turnkey Mobile Motorbike Driving Simulator
Reference number:  830
II.1.2)

Main CPV code

34150000  -  Simulators
II.1.3)

Type of contract

Supplies
II.1.4)

Short description

The Customer wishes to appoint one Contractor to provide a full turn key vehicle solution comprising of a Motorbike Simulator and Mobile Classroom mounted on a chassis cab. The simulator will be required to run when not connected to mains power via either a generator or batteries. The whole vehicle will be expected to last for at least 10 years
